I like that new iPod Touch commercial with the song that goes, "Music is my Boyfriend" so I googled it to see who the artist was ("Music is My Hot Hot Sex" by CSS if you're interested). Well, I learned that the commercial was made by an 18-year-old college student who just made up a commercial using Final Cut Pro and uploaded it to YouTube. He really liked the lyric "my music is where I'd like you to touch" and it reminded him of the iPod Touch concept, so he made a commercial for the hell of it. A little while later, some Apple advertising people got in touch with him and made it into a real commercial - and not much different than his original version.
